您好,登錄后才能下訂單哦!
小編給大家分享一下jQuery中如何使用unbind方法,相信大部分人都還不怎么了解,因此分享這篇文章給大家參考一下,希望大家閱讀完這篇文章后大有收獲,下面讓我們一起去了解一下吧!
jQuery unbind方法用于移除所有的或被選的事件處理程序,或者當事件發生時終止指定函數的運行,該方法的使用語法是“$(selector).unbind(event,function,eventObj)”。
unbind() 方法移除被選元素的事件處理程序。
該方法能夠移除所有的或被選的事件處理程序,或者當事件發生時終止指定函數的運行。
該方法也可以通過 event 對象取消綁定的事件處理程序。該方法也用于對自身內部的事件取消綁定(比如當事件已被觸發一定次數之后,刪除事件處理程序)。
注意:如果未規定參數,則 unbind() 方法會刪除指定元素的所有事件處理程序。
注意:unbind() 方法適用于任意由 jQuery 添加的事件處理程序。
自 jQuery 版本 1.7 起,on() 和 off() 方法是在元素上添加和移除事件處理程序的首選方法。
語法
$(selector).unbind(event,function,eventObj)
參數
event 可選。規定一個或多個要從元素上移除的事件。
由空格分隔多個事件值。
如果只規定了該參數,則會刪除綁定到指定事件的所有函數。
function 可選。規定從元素上指定事件取消綁定的函數名稱。
eventObj 可選。規定要使用的移除的 event 對象。這個 eventObj 參數來自事件綁定函數。
實例
移除所有 <p> 元素的事件處理程序:
$("button").click(function(){ $("p").unbind(); });
以上是“jQuery中如何使用unbind方法”這篇文章的所有內容,感謝各位的閱讀!相信大家都有了一定的了解,希望分享的內容對大家有所幫助,如果還想學習更多知識,歡迎關注億速云行業資訊頻道!
免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。